The Nigeria Police Force has recorded a significant breakthrough in the ongoing investigation into the murder of HRH Eze Barrister Paulinus Ekwueme, Ochia I of Ochia Kingdom, and five others in Ohaji/Egbema, Imo State.
Following actionable intelligence, operatives of the Special Tactics Squad, Force Intelligence Department (STS-FID), conducted a series of operations between 2nd and 6th August, 2026, targeting members of the criminal syndicate allegedly linked to the incident.
The operations culminated in the early hours of 6th August, 2026, when operatives located the hideout of a suspected gang kingpin, identified as Ojiogu Elumah Martin, alias “Acid”, in Ohaji/Egbema. The suspect engaged the operatives in a gun duel and sustained injuries during the encounter, which subsequently led to his death. One AK-47 rifle, three magazines and 56 rounds of 7.62mm live ammunition were recovered from the scene.
The suspect was identified as an alleged leader of the criminal syndicate linked to the attack of 10th April, 2026, in which the monarch and five others were killed along the Asa/Awara Road, Ohaji/Egbema, while returning to Owerri. Four suspects had earlier been arrested in connection with the incident, while two others reportedly died during previous encounters with the Police.
Following the latest operation, efforts have been intensified to apprehend other fleeing members of the syndicate, establish the full extent of their involvement and recover further operational intelligence and exhibits.
The Nigeria Police Force remains committed to ensuring that all persons found to be connected with the crime are brought to justice and that every effort is made to bring the investigation to a logical conclusion.
